I normally don't do these kind of posts...but I felt the need this time just because its the first time in awhile i actually got absorbed in a game for hours and lost 'time' (irony incoming :ROFLMAO:)

I bought another copy of Blades Of Time (my region locked key which turned out to be EU)--lol @LuckyStrike1305

I finally got to install it where i'm staying last night and started up expecting to be where the demo began, I actually figure i'm close to reaching that point...which is quite a ways in if your new (again) at the game.

I have to say though, for an older title it aged extremely well...the story was left out of the demo and honestly is pretty cheesy with bad VA lol.

But the gameplay, controls, combat mechanics, graphics (4K HDR), etc. are still as good, if not better than the original demo was, particularly the graphics, but thats to be expected on PC.

I was expecting to play some sluggish memory of a game that was good for its time (pun-intended) and i find myself debating if I hit a checkpoint to be sure I wanted to shut it down and continuing anyways until I had to tear myself away.

Now don't get me wrong, its not the best game in the world, you likely need to have liked it before or enjoy time rewind in general (it can be infuriating lol)...but it always keeps you wanting to reach the next area or find the next power-up in a way that keeps you never wanting to turn it off--something many new games can't accomplish anymore.

It dragged me in like the old Assassin's creed games did before they murdered the series with new mechanics, always looking to the next objective or treasure instead of wondering which choice to make so you don't miss something...which you can, but its your last concern while your aiming your rifle around for hidden enemies, creating an aura to see certain enemies and chests, or getting rushed by five enemies that can only be hit from behind by a shadow of yourself in time reversal.

I just figured I'd share my opinion on this old title that never really got much hype...I definitely suggest giving it a try if your a fan of DMC / Heavenly Sword style games...since I can't find much else to compare it to with the unique mechanics except maybe a Prince of persia title, but that was not even close to the combat involved.
